farseerfc 2022-07-29 14:18:18
nvidia package is compiled for linux package , nvidia-lts is compiled for linux-lts, and nvidia-dkms is using dkms to compile on your computer for all kernels installed

farseerfc 2022-07-29 14:23:29
一穂灯花 Milena 🎀 2022-07-29 14:22:18
Or , if I use the 5.19rc kernel, should I use nvidia-dkms or nvidia?
you should use the dkms one, because there is no precompiled nvidia for 5.19rc in the repository
